Obituary for Frances Wols (Volonis)

SEYMOUR: Frances (Volonis) Wols, age 82 of Seymour, beloved wife of the late Peter C. Wols, Jr., entered peaceful rest on Sunday, May 14, 2023 in St. Raphael Hospital with family by her side. Born in Derby on April 24, 1941, she was a daughter of the late Frank Volonis, Sr. and the late Agnes (Lipka) Musco.

Frances grew up in Derby and was a proud Derby High School graduate and majorette. She worked in a variety of places such as Norden Systems, Amity Cafeteria, Isaacson’s Dept. Store, Special Care Nursing Agency, and Lewis Jewelers, all while taking care of her family as a “stay at home mom”. Frances loved helping people; whether you were looking for a retainer in the garbage after lunch, or looking for a special gift or outfit. She loved making people feel better. Frances adored her family and enjoyed vacation adventures with family and friends. She also loved ice skating, skiing, cross stitch, crocheting, and reading. Frances was a very generous lady, even when battling Parkinson’s disease made these activities and helping others difficult. She will be fondly remembered for her big heart and quiet inner strength.

Survivors include her loving children, Richard Augusto and his wife Sherry, Edward Wols, Peter Wols and his wife Kelly, and Janice Keough and her husband Patrick; 7 adored grandchildren, Ryan, Peter, Dillon, Jillian, Jamie, Kayden and Brody; brother, Frank Volonis; cousin, Joseph Kudrak and his wife Rosemary; loving sister and broher-in-laws, as well as many cousins, nieces, nephews, and long-time friends. In addition to her parents and husband, Frances was predeceased by her sisters, Iris Volonis, Judith Taurick, and Joyce Mattutini.
